Litigation Attorney
San Jose, CA, United States
Job Overview: A law firm based in San Jose, CA, is seeking a Litigation Attorney to assist in handling complex commercial and business litigation cases. The ideal candidate should have 2-4 years of relevant litigation experience and possess a valid California Bar License.
Duties:
Represent clients in litigation proceedings, including court appearances, depositions, and settlement negotiations.
Draft and prepare legal documents, such as pleadings, motions, briefs, and contracts.
Conduct legal research and analysis to provide sound legal advice and develop case strategies.
Collaborate with senior attorneys and paralegals to manage case files and maintain client relationships.
Attend and participate in case strategy meetings and trial preparations.
Stay up-to-date with relevant laws and regulations to ensure compliance and provide effective legal counsel.
Assist in resolving legal disputes through negotiation, mediation, and trial proceedings.
Requirements:
2-4 years of relevant experience in commercial and business litigation.
